Key Features of the mAadhar App

The mAadhar app is designed to make Aadhaar-related tasks simpler and more accessible. Here are some of its standout features:

Easy to Carry: No more need to carry a physical Aadhaar card. The app stores all your important demographic information digitally.

Download Facility: If you’ve lost your Aadhaar card, you can instantly download a digital copy directly from the app.

Legitimate ID Proof: Your mAadhar profile is recognized as valid ID proof at airports and railway stations. You can also share your eKYC or QR code with service providers for Aadhaar verification.

KYC Update: Update demographic information like name and address through the app, eliminating paperwork.

Offline Mode: Access certain Aadhaar services even without an internet connection.

Status Dashboard: Track the real-time status of Aadhaar applications, updates, or reprint orders.

Book Appointments: Schedule appointments at Aadhaar Seva Kendras to save time.

Locate Enrollment Centers: Find nearby enrollment centers directly on the app.

Comprehensive Services: The app offers over 35 Aadhaar-related services for seamless Aadhaar management.

Multiple Profiles: Manage up to five Aadhaar card profiles of family members on a single device.

What You Need to Use the mAadhar App?

Before you dive in, ensure you have the following:

  • A smartphone with Android Version 5.0 or iOS 10.0 and above.
  • A stable internet connection.

Crucially, a mobile number linked to your Aadhaar card. Without a registered mobile number, you’ll only be able to access limited services like locating enrollment centers or verifying an Aadhaar number.

Step-by-Step Guide to Creating a Profile on the mAadhar App

Follow these steps to register your Aadhaar profile on the mAadhar app:

Step 01: Open the mAadhar app on your smartphone.

Step 02: Click on the “Register Aadhaar” tab at the top of the dashboard.

Step 03: Set up a four-digit PIN or password for security.

Step 04: Enter your valid Aadhaar card details and enter the Captcha code.

Step 05: Enter the One-Time Password (OTP) sent to your registered mobile number and click “Submit.”

Step 06: Your profile is now registered. The registered Aadhaar number will be visible under the “Registered” tab.

Step 07: Tap on the “My Aadhaar” tab at the bottom menu.

Step 08: Enter your four-digit PIN or password.

Step 09: The “My Aadhaar” dashboard will appear, granting you access to a variety of services.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. What if my mobile number is not registered with my Aadhaar?

You will have limited access to mAadhar app features. It is highly recommended to register your mobile number with your Aadhaar card for full functionality. You can do this by visiting an Aadhaar Seva Kendra.

2. Can I use mAadhar if I don’t have an internet connection?

Yes, certain Aadhaar services are available in offline mode.

3. How secure is the mAadhar app?

The mAadhar app is designed with multiple layers of security, including biometric authentication and PIN protection. The UIDAI also implements security measures to protect user data.
